Book Description
Please note this title is suitable for any student studying:
Exam Board: OCR
Level: A Level Year 1 and AS
Subject: Biology
First teaching: September 2015
First exams: June 2016
Written by curriculum and specification experts, this Student Book supports and extends students through their course whilst delivering the breadth, depth, and skills needed to succeed at A Level and beyond.
